Lip fillers are injectable treatments made from hyaluronic acid. This is a substance your body naturally produces to keep skin hydrated and plump. When placed carefully into the lips, the filler adds volume, improves shape, and smooths fine lines around the mouth. Because hyaluronic acid is already found in the body, it is considered safe when injected by a trained medical professional.

Common Side Effects
Like any cosmetic treatment, lip fillers can cause mild side effects. Most of these are temporary and go away within a few days.
The most common side effects include swelling, redness, tenderness, and mild bruising at the injection site. Swelling usually peaks within 24 to 48 hours and then slowly improves. Some people also notice small lumps right after treatment, but these often settle as the filler blends into the tissue.
Less common side effects may include uneven texture or prolonged swelling. In rare cases, more serious complications can occur if filler is accidentally injected into a blood vessel. This is why choosing a skilled injector is so important.
If you experience severe pain, skin discoloration, or unusual symptoms, you should contact your provider immediately. Early action prevents long-term problems.
How Long Is the Recovery Timeline?
Recovery from lip fillers is usually quick and simple. Most patients return to normal daily activities the same day.
Here is a general timeline:
Day 1–2: Swelling and mild bruising are most noticeable. Lips may feel firm or slightly uneven. Applying a cold compress can help reduce swelling.
Day 3–5: Swelling starts to go down. Bruising begins to fade. Lips look softer and more natural.
Day 7–14: Final results become visible. Lips settle into their true shape and texture.
During recovery, avoid heavy exercise, alcohol, and excessive heat (like saunas) for at least 24 hours. These can increase swelling. It is also helpful to sleep with your head elevated the first night.
Full healing typically takes about two weeks. After that, your lips should feel completely natural.
How Long Do Results Last?
Lip fillers usually last between 6 to 12 months. The exact length depends on your metabolism, lifestyle, and the type of filler used. People with faster metabolisms may notice results fading sooner.
Touch-up treatments can help maintain your look. Many patients schedule maintenance appointments once or twice a year to keep their lips balanced and smooth.

Who Is a Good Candidate?
Most healthy adults who want fuller lips are good candidates for lip fillers. However, you may not qualify if you are pregnant, breastfeeding, or have certain medical conditions. A consultation will determine whether the treatment is right for you.
It is also important to have realistic expectations. Lip fillers enhance what you already have. They do not completely change your face. Clear goals lead to better satisfaction.
